Subject: Nightsower scheduler shipping tonight

Hey all — the new Nightsower scheduler for nightly backfills goes out with this release. Future maintainers: cron entries are gone; everything routes through the scheduler's queue now, so don't resurrect the old jobs. Docs are on the wiki. The release is pinned to the token below.

build token for tajeg-bajep: htk14_409ba9df6b8acb

### Changelog — new partitioning defaults

Heads up, newcomers: as of the Larkspur release, big event tables in Vantle are partitioned by month instead of by quarter. Queries got noticeably snappier and retention pruning is now a cheap partition drop. Old quarterly partitions stay until backfill finishes. The partitioner now ships with these default configuration values.

config for tagaf-bawif:
[norok]
host = norok.ordinworks.local
user = norok_svc
database = norok_prod

Quarterly Planning Note — Project Antler Delay

Project Antler, the internal billing migration, slips one quarter due to vendor integration issues. Budget impact: 140K in extended contractor costs, offset partly by deferred licence fees. No change to annual totals expected. Revised milestones circulate next week. The confidential note below explains why the delay matters.

board note of yahog-haduf: Only 5 of the 120 pilot accounts renewed Quenwyn, so a churn review is set for October 1.